Standard costing tells us what should be the cost of the product and if the actual cost exceeds the projected cost, the standard costing system can point to the reason of deviation.

Salient Features of Standard Costing

· Standard costing includes pre-determination of costs under specific working conditions.

· In this process, the standard quantity of machine time, labor time, and material is calculated and the future market trend for price standards is analyzed.

· Standard costing helps in variance analysis.

· Along with fixation of sale price, it also provides valuation of stock and work in progress.

· Material, labor, and overheads cost are ascertained.

· Actual cost is measured.

Flexible budget provides logical comparison. The actual cost at the actual activity is compared with the budgeted cost at the time of preparing a flexible budget. Flexibility recognizes the concept of variability.

Flexible budget helps in assessing the performance of departments in relation to the activity level achieved. Cost ascertainment is possible at different levels of activities. It is also useful in fixation of price and preparation of quotations.

Flexible Budget is useful in:

  • the new organizations where it is difficult to foresee,

  • the firms where activity level changes due to seasonal nature or change in demand,

  • the industries based on change of fashion,

  • the units which keep on introducing new products, and

  • the firms which are engaged in ship-building business.
